Abstract
Improvements achieved by the new FILMTEC products as well as results of field experiences made with FILMTEC seawater and brackish water reverse osmosis (RO) membranes are presented as per their status as of February 2000, along with the analysis of the relationship between the achieved performance and the pretreatment used in the respective plants. The field performances presented correspond to two commercial RO plants: one is a brackish water RO (BWRO) plant using a fouling-resistant membrane, FILMTEC BW30-365 FR, and the other is a seawater RO (SWRO) plant using the new seawater membrane, FILMTEC SW30HR-320, for higher fouling RO feeds (e.g., open intakes). Possible pretreatment steps are analyzed in relation to measured efficiency to limit the fouling incidence, and possible optimization is reviewed as well.
